How To Make Easy Chicken Yakitori Recipe

Ingredients
- 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 2 tablespoons sake (Japanese rice wine)
- 1 tablespoon mirin (Japanese sweet rice wine)
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on grated ginger
- 4 green onions, cut into 1-inch pieces
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 4 bamboo skewers, soaked in water for 30 minutes
Instructions
-
In a bowl, mix together soy sauce, honey, sake, mirin, garlic, and ginger to make the marinade.
-
Add the chicken pieces to the marinade and let them marinate for at least 10 minutes.
-
Preheat the grill or grill pan over medium-high heat.
-
Thread the marinated chicken pieces onto the soaked bamboo skewers, alternating with green onion pieces.
-
Brush the grill or grill pan with vegetable oil to prevent sticking.
-
Grill the chicken skewers for about 4-5 minutes per side, or until the chicken is cooked through and nicely charred.
-
Serve the chicken yakitori hot with steamed rice or as a party appetizer.
